Digital Patient Monitoring System Market size was valued at USD 8.5 Billion in 2024 and is projected to reach USD 22.3 Billion by 2033, growing at a CAGR of approximately 11.2% from 2025 to 2033. This robust growth reflects increasing adoption of remote healthcare solutions, technological advancements, and rising prevalence of chronic diseases globally. The Digital Patient Monitoring System encompasses advanced electronic devices and software platforms designed to continuously collect, analyze, and transmit patient health data in real-time. These systems facilitate remote monitoring of vital signs such as heart rate, blood pressure, oxygen saturation, glucose levels, and other critical parameters. By leveraging IoT connectivity, cloud computing, and AI-driven analytics, they enable healthcare providers to deliver proactive, personalized care outside traditional clinical environments. This technology aims to improve patient outcomes, reduce hospital readmissions, and streamline clinical workflows. As a core component of digital health transformation, these systems are reshaping how healthcare is delivered, emphasizing preventive care and patient empowerment.

Despite promising growth, the market faces challenges including high device costs and complex integration with existing healthcare infrastructure. Data privacy and security concerns pose significant barriers, especially with stringent regulations like HIPAA and GDPR. Limited digital literacy among certain patient populations hampers widespread adoption, particularly in developing regions. Variability in regulatory approval processes across countries can delay product launches and market entry. Additionally, the lack of standardized protocols for device interoperability and data management hampers seamless clinical integration. These factors collectively restrain rapid market expansion and necessitate strategic mitigation efforts.
